Parameter estimation of the soil water retention curve model with Jaya algorithm

Parameter estimation of the soil water retention curve model using Jaya algorithm is studied in this paper. Different from conventional heuristic search algorithms, Jaya algorithm is a swarm intelligence algorithm without algorithm-specific parameters. The effectiveness of Jaya algorithm is validated via estimating parameters of the Van Genuchten model based on collected experimental data of six soil samples. An optimization problem is formulated to minimize the difference between the measured and modeled water content while Jaya algorithm is employed to solve this optimization problem. To assess the estimation performance, Jaya algorithm is benchmarked with the Differential Evolution, RETC and Particle Swarm Optimization algorithms and computational results prove the superiority of the proposed method over state-of-the-art methods.
